Poor service and lack of accountablity

Business & Finance

Our family has been awaiting the finalization of an estate since 2009, with the will lodged First Trust Will and Custody Services.
We keep calling FNB to ask how we are able to make progress with our estate. They say 'we will just have to wait till they appoint an Executor'..How long does it take to appoint an Executor... 4 years and counting?
We've needed to collect documents from other 3rd parties and get them to FNB - without any acknowledgment of receipt thereof. The onus to do so surely should not be on us to drive around collecting legal documents from other parties? We've needed to remind the designated attorney on numerous occasions of he status of the case. We have not once received an update from FNB as to the status of the process... not once in 4 years.
We have resorted to escalating the matter to the banking ombudsman as well as to the SA law society. I cannot begin to express my disgust and disappointment at the way we've been treated. We've incurred massive costs with regards to the maintenance of the estate do date - all that would not have occurred had FNB been more efficient in executing their role (for which they are handsomely remunerated)
